6. PRELIMINARY START-UP
After plumbing is completed, conduct the following test to determine if there are any leaks in the system.
A. Turn main power ON
B. RUN-RESET switch to ON
C. FILL/CLEAN/FULL CYCLE switch to FILL
D. Close cover
Push START button and gradually open the inlet valve you installed in the rinse line to bleed the air out of the line; them
immediately open valve completely. It is important that the inlet valve doesn’t restrict the flow to less than 3.5GPM or the
fill time will have to be increased. After 90 seconds, the fill solenoid will close, and the water will be up to the overflow
drain opening. It is possible that during the first cycle the inlet valve was not manually opened fast enough to allow
3.5GPM for the entire 90 seconds. To test the overflow-rinse line, leave FILL/CLEAN/FULL CYCLE switch on FILL and
push the start button and water will flow into tank for additional 90 seconds. Now you can check your plumbing for leaks.
CAUTION:
When conducting this leak test, make sure the power module is not under the plumbing in order to avoid
getting the electronics wet.
To test the drain plumbing, move FILL/CLEAN/FULL CYCLE switch to CLEAN and push START button to start the
ultrasonic cleaning cycles (make sure fan inlet and outlet of power module are not obstructed). The clean cycle will
cavitate for 10 minutes before the tank will drain. The entire clean cycle and times are given in the procedure section.
You can stop the clean cycle at any time by turning the RUN-RESET switch to RESET and the program will revert back to
the beginning of the FILL CYCLE.
